RootPay

One root. Thousands of payments. One settlement.

RootPay is a Merkle-indexed micropayment channel system built on Base. A payer locks USDC into a smart contract and commits to a Merkle tree of 1,024 payment slots. The merchant receives off-chain micropayments — one secret per leaf — and settles the entire batch on-chain with a single Merkle proof. No per-payment transactions. No per-payment chain fees.


How It Works

1. Channel Creation

The payer generates 1,024 random 32-byte secrets client-side and builds a Merkle tree. Each leaf is hashed as:

leaf[i] = keccak256(abi.encode(uint16(i), bytes32(secret[i])))

The Merkle root, along with 10 USDC (ERC20), is committed on-chain via createChannel. This is the only transaction the payer ever sends.

2. Off-Chain Payments

For each micropayment, the payer reveals (leafIndex, secret[leafIndex]) to the merchant off-chain. The merchant verifies the secret against the on-chain Merkle root without touching the chain.

3. Trust Tiers

The merchant periodically checkpoints a full Merkle proof to establish a verifiable claim. Three configurable windows:

Tier Window Proof frequency
Tight 30 sec ~2/min
Default 60 sec ~1/min
Relaxed 300 sec ~12/hr

4. Settlement

The merchant calls redeemChannel with the highest verified leaf index, its secret, and a 10-hash Merkle proof. The contract:

  • Pays out (leafIndex + 1) × valuePerLeaf USDC to the merchant
  • Refunds the remainder to the payer

5. Reclaim

If the payer needs to close the channel early (e.g., page reload lost the secrets), they can call reclaimChannel after payerWithdrawAfterBlocks to recover locked funds.


Contract Interface

Deployed on Base Sepolia testnet at 0xA5a481b8a8b32Ac5525D4092c65BF2e18A5fD907.

// Payer locks USDC and commits a Merkle root
function createChannel(
    address merchant,
    address token,
    bytes32 merkleRoot,
    uint256 amount,
    uint16 treeSize,
    uint64 merchantWithdrawAfterBlocks,
    uint64 payerWithdrawAfterBlocks
) external;

// Merchant redeems with the highest verified leaf
// msg.sender must be the merchant address
function redeemChannel(
    address payer,
    address token,
    uint16 leafIndex,
    bytes32 secret,
    bytes32[] calldata proof
) external;

// Payer recovers funds if proofs are lost
// msg.sender must be the payer address, callable after payerWithdrawAfterBlocks
function reclaimChannel(
    address merchant,
    address token
) external;

event ChannelCreated(address indexed payer, address indexed merchant, address token, uint256 amount, uint16 treeSize, uint64 merchantWithdrawAfterBlocks);
event ChannelRedeemed(address indexed payer, address indexed merchant, address token, uint256 amountPaid, uint16 leafIndex);
event ChannelRefunded(address indexed payer, address indexed merchant, address token, uint256 refundAmount);
event ChannelReclaimed(address indexed payer, address indexed merchant, address token, uint64 blockNumber);

Demo

The demo runs in two modes:

  • Simulated (default) — Pre-seeded data, no wallet required. Explore the full UI and payment flow instantly.
  • Live — Connect MetaMask to Base Sepolia testnet and interact with the deployed contract using real USDC.

The UI has two roles:

  • Payer — Four tabs: Channel Setup, Live Ticker, Trust Tiers, Settlement.
  • Merchant — Dedicated dashboard to paste a proof JSON and redeem the channel.

The payer copies a proof bundle (JSON with payer, leafIndex, secret, proof) from the Live Ticker tab and sends it to the merchant, who pastes it into the Merchant Dashboard to settle on-chain.
